Athletics are an important part of a student's life during school hours as well as after school hours. Physical education and athletics teach students invaluable life lessons related to individual disciplines, sportsmanship and team building skills while teaching skills and rules that are necessary and apply to daily life. They also provide guidelines for fitness, exercise, and health. At Lyndon, students have two Physical Education classes per week and at least one free choice recreation period per day. Students are also given the opportunity to participate in activities such as golf, tennis, soccer, tae kwon do, dance, cheerleading, and running as extra-curricular after school activities.
While Lyndon is currently serving mostly primary grades, we will soon be entering the exciting arena of Middle School athletics. As we continue to add grade levels, we will be exploring the options of conference competition, leagues and other competitive sporting opportunities.
